About Zhen Jin
Zhen Jin is a scholar working on Modeling and Simulation, Statistical and Nonlinear Physics,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health, Genetics and Infectious Diseases, having authored 474 papers that have together received 10.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Mathematical and Theoretical Epidemiology and Ecology Models (231 papers), COVID-19 epidemiological studies (148 papers), Evolution and Genetic Dynamics (95 papers), Complex Network Analysis Techniques (92 papers), Opinion Dynamics and Social Influence (59 papers), Ecosystem dynamics and resilience (31 papers), Nonlinear Dynamics and Pattern Formation (29 papers) and Evolutionary Game Theory and Cooperation (29 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Modeling and Simulation (3.7k citations),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health (5.2k citations), Statistical and Nonlinear Physics (1.6k citations), Genetics (2.7k citations) and Small Animals (484 citations). Zhen Jin has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Gui‐Quan Sun, Li Li, Quan‐Xing Liu, Guihua Li, Joshua Kiddy K. Asamoah, Zhien Ma, Juping Zhang, Mingtao Li, Lili Chang and Bai-Lian Li. Their work appears in journals such as Physica A Statistical Mechanics and its Applications, Applied Mathematics and Computation, Chaos Solitons & Fractals, Nonlinear Dynamics and Mathematical Biosciences & Engineering.
